+ -
当前位置:首页 → 问答吧 → 用循环打印多个变量值

用循环打印多个变量值

时间:2010-11-25

来源:互联网

有变量$a1,$a2......$a20或者更多的变量,现在我需要用循环打印出这些变量
意思如下:
for(my $i=1; $i<=20; $i++) {
  print $a . (...)$i . "\n";
}

其中(...)的意思就是希望大家出出主意,看怎么转变,可以将$i变成$a(n)中的一部分

作者: elainema   发布时间: 2010-11-25

Perl code
foreach my $i (1..20)
{
   print(eval("a$i"));
}
print("\n");

作者: fibbery   发布时间: 2010-11-25